diff options
author | vinszent | 2016-08-31 21:46:31 +0200 |
---|---|---|
committer | vinszent | 2016-08-31 21:46:31 +0200 |
commit | 5a20b9ef169816d5805668b5d48d07d33ad00820 (patch) | |
tree | c4e0f9941d28e0a8878fb75eb4fa964dbfdefd1a /PKGBUILD | |
download | aur-gnome-twitch-mpv.tar.gz |
Init
Diffstat (limited to 'PKGBUILD')
-rw-r--r-- | PKGBUILD | 35 |
1 files changed, 35 insertions, 0 deletions
di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..b174700b91c9 --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,35 @@ +# Maintainer: Vincent <vinszent@vinszent.com> + +_pkgname=gnome-twitch +pkgname=gnome-twitch-mpv +pkgver=0.3.0 +pkgrel=1 +pkgdesc="MPV player backend plugin for GNOME Twitch" +arch=('i686' 'x86_64') +url="https://github.com/vinszent/gnome-twitch" +license=('GPL3') +makedepends=('git' 'meson') +depends=('gnome-twitch' 'gtk3' 'libpeas' 'gobject-introspection' 'mpv') +source=("https://github.com/vinszent/gnome-twitch/archive/v${pkgver}.tar.gz") +md5sums=('7ef9cc4cc81be61a59cbc5d6c006b638') + +prepare() +{ + cd "${_pkgname}-${pkgver}" +} + +build() +{ + cd "${_pkgname}-${pkgver}"/subprojects/player-backend-mpv-opengl + rm -rf build + mkdir build + cd build + meson --prefix /usr --libdir lib --buildtype release .. + ninja +} + +package() +{ + cd "${_pkgname}-${pkgver}"/subprojects/player-backend-mpv-opengl/build + DESTDIR="$pkgdir" ninja install +} |